Why Connecticut Commuters Are Ditching Carpools
Carpooling sounds great in theory — share the ride, split the cost, reduce traffic. But Connecticut commuters who depend on I-95, Route 15, or the Merritt Parkway know the reality: schedules rarely align, one person’s delay becomes everyone’s problem, and the social obligation of riding with colleagues or neighbors adds unnecessary stress to an already demanding day. More professionals across Fairfield County, New Haven County, and Hartford County are asking whether there’s a smarter way to commute — and the answer is increasingly private car service. With a dedicated chauffeur and a confirmed pickup every morning, the unpredictability of the carpool disappears entirely. The Real Cost Comparison: Carpool vs. Private Car Service
Many commuters assume private car service costs significantly more than carpooling, but the math deserves a closer look. Factor in wear and tear on your vehicle, fuel, tolls on I-95 or Route 15, parking in Stamford or New Haven, and the hidden cost of being the designated driver for colleagues — and the gap narrows considerably. Now add the productivity value of a 45-minute commute during which you can take calls, respond to emails, or simply decompress rather than navigating congestion around Bridgeport or Norwalk, and private car service starts to look like a sound investment rather than a luxury. Airport Commuters: A Special Case
Connecticut residents who travel frequently for work face a commuter challenge of a different kind: getting to and from major airports reliably, often on early-morning or late-night flights. Carpools are nearly impossible to sustain for airport runs, where departure times change, flights get delayed, and the need for a professional meet-and-greet at baggage claim makes coordination impractical. Comparing Your Commuter Transportation Options
| Option | Reliability | Comfort | Productivity | Flexibility | Best For |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Private Car Service (Absolute Transportation) | Very High | Premium | High | High | Daily solo or group commuters, frequent fliers |
| Traditional Carpool | Low–Medium | Varies | Low | Low | Neighbors with identical schedules |
| Rideshare App (Uber/Lyft) | Medium | Varies | Medium | High | Occasional, unpredictable trips |
| Metro-North / Commuter Rail | Medium | Low | Medium | Low | On-corridor commuters near stations |
| Personal Vehicle (Solo Drive) | High | Varies | None | Very High | Short, low-traffic routes |
